NYC Art Exhibition Turned into Chocolate for Patrons

Are you hungry for good art? New York’s Museum of Arts and Design (MAD) may have just what the art critic ordered.

The current exhibition, titled The Fisher Dollhouse: A Venetian Palazzo in Miniature, will be on display through Sept. 26 and captures in miniature a Venetian palazzo.

If you’re wondering where the food connection is, master chocolatier Paul Joachim (a.k.a. The Chocolate Genius) has created limited-edition chocolate bars inspired by the art work that are on sale exclusively at The Store at MAD until the exhibition closes.

The bars are cast in chocolate from 49% Madagascar Cacao to resemble the façade of the building. They will be available starting next week.
